XD (Experience Design Beta) Manage: assets vs. links to assets

  1. I shared a link to an XD prototype.
  2. I would like to keep the prototype, but make the link go away.
  3. Going to assets to delete what I **think** is the link gives me this dialog (below).
  4. Given the nature of files on the cloud, I'm not sure if I'm going to delete my file (the prototype), or the link to the file.
  5. Is a copy of the file referenced by the link stored in a separate, temporary location from the file I want to work with?
  6. If yes, why is this poorly worded? Shouldn't it say "Permanently delete the reference file [TK]? Your original file will still be available to you," or some such?
  7. If no, what the hell?! and how do you get rid of a link you've shared, other than by getting rid of the file, or moving it, and causing all kinds of other directory/linking problems?
  8. I did check the other answers on the forum. The answer to a similar question (I think) on this last point wasn't clear to me.

Thank you for this feedback. You are totally right in pointing out that this text is very unclear and I will make a request to get this changed.

This is to delete just the link, not your file in the cloud. On the left side options, it looks like you are on "Prototypes" which is all the prototype links you have.  If you were under "Files", then, you'd be managing all the files you have in Creative Cloud Files which could include the XD document itself.
